您当前的位置:首页 > 圈子

vba编程excel实例

2024-10-23 21:43:34 作者:石家庄人才网

本篇文章给大家带来《vba编程excel实例》,石家庄人才网对文章内容进行了深度展开说明,希望对各位有所帮助,记得收藏本站。

VBA编程是Excel中非常实用的功能,它可以帮助我们自动化处理数据、生成图表、创建自定义函数等等。以下是一些VBA编程的实例,希望能帮助你更好地理解和应用VBA。

1. 批量修改数据

假设我们需要将Excel表格中所有单元格的值都乘以2,可以使用以下代码:

Sub 批量修改数据()    Dim cell As Range    For Each cell In Range("A1:C10")        cell.Value = cell.Value ○ 2    Next cellEnd Sub

这段代码首先定义了一个变量cell,然后使用For Each循环遍历A1:C10区域内的所有单元格。对于每个单元格,代码将其值乘以2。石家庄人才网小编提示,你可以根据需要修改代码中的区域和计算公式。

2. 生成图表

VBA可以帮助我们自动生成图表。以下代码将根据A1:B10区域的数据生成一个柱状图:

Sub 生成图表()    Range("A1:B10").Select    ActiveSheet.Shapes.A

vba编程excel实例

ddChart2(201, xlColumnClustered).Select ActiveChart.SetSourceData Source:=Range("Sheet1!$A$1:$B$10")End Sub

这段代码首先选中A1:B10区域,然后使用AddChart2方法添加一个柱状图。最后,代码设置图表的数据源为A1:B10区域。

3. 创建自定义函数

VBA可以创建自定义函数,并在Excel中像内置函数一样使用。以下代码创建了一个名为“平方和”的函数,该函数接受两个参数,并返回它们的平方和:

Function 平方和(a As Double, b As Double) As Double    平方和 = a ○ a + b ○ bEnd Function

创建好函数后,我们可以在Excel单元格中像使用SUM函数一样使用“平方和”函数,例如“=平方和(A1,B1)”。

这些只是一些简单的VBA编程实例,还有很多更复杂的应用,例如操作数据库、控制其他应用程序等等。石家庄人才网小编建议你多学习和实践,掌握更多VBA编程技巧,提高工作效率。

有关《vba编程excel实例》的内容介绍到这里,想要了解更多相关内容记得收藏关注本站。

版权声明:《vba编程excel实例》来自【石家庄人才网】收集整理于网络,不代表本站立场,所有图片文章版权属于原作者,如有侵略,联系删除。
https://www.ymil.cn/quanzi/22452.html